Lumpectomy in march, 7 weeks of radiation, started tomaxafin in july, stopped periods and have had no bleeding, not thru menopause yet according to blood results. Experiencing pelvic pain since september. Had transvaginal ultrasound in october. Showed thickning of lining. Had d&c nov 16 to scrap endo lining and had uterine polyps removed. Yesterday I had cat scan and I have a 4 cm ovarian cyst. Do these grow overnight. Dont understand why they didnt show up on other tests since my pelvic pain never went away. Any one have similar stories and what was treatment.
